Understanding Visual Storytelling

Visual storytelling is the art of conveying a narrative through visual media. It serves as a powerful tool that goes beyond traditional text-based communication by making complex information accessible and engaging. When used effectively, visuals can evoke emotions, simplify data, and provide context that enhances the overall message.

Why is Visual Storytelling Important for Nonprofits?

  1. Enhances Engagement: Research indicates that relevant images can increase content engagement significantly. For instance, HubSpot reported that content with relevant images gets 94% more views than content without images. When audiences connect with visuals, they are more inclined to interact, share, and support the cause.

  2. Increases Retention: According to research from 3M Corporation, people retain about 65% of the information when complemented by visual aids, compared to just 10% when reading text alone. This amplification of retention aids nonprofits in communicating their mission and impact effectively.

  3. Fostering Emotional Connections: Visuals have the unique ability to evoke emotions in ways that text cannot achieve alone. By incorporating powerful imagery, organizations can convey the urgency and importance of their cause, moving readers to action.

Successful Examples of Visual Storytelling

To better understand the impact of visual storytelling, let’s take a closer look at successful models from some prominent nonprofits.

1. Charity: Water

Charity: Water has revolutionized its storytelling by utilizing stunning photography and informative infographics to illustrate the impact of its clean water projects. Their case studies often feature captivating before-and-after images, demonstrating the profound effect clean water has on communities. This not only engages potential donors but also effectively showcases measurable outcomes of contributions, leading to increased funding.

2. The Salvation Army

The Salvation Army employs powerful video testimonials to share personal stories of individuals impacted by their programs. These narratives evoke empathy and human connection, making the organization's messages resonate on a deeper level. By showcasing real beneficiaries, video storytelling fosters emotional ties between potential donors and the mission, resulting in higher engagement levels.

Analyzing Visual Elements in Case Studies

When crafting case studies with visual storytelling, consider implementing the following elements:

Element Purpose
Infographics Summarize complex data in an engaging format.
Before-and-After Images Show tangible impacts of programs.
User-Generated Content Showcase real beneficiaries for authenticity.
Videos Provide personal narratives or success stories.

Best Practices for Effective Visual Storytelling

To create compelling visual content, nonprofits should keep the following best practices in mind:

  • Consistent Branding: Maintain a cohesive visual identity by using the same colors, fonts, and logos across all materials. This enhances recognition and reinforces brand identity.
  • Emotive Imagery: Utilize images that resonate emotionally with your target audience. Evocative visuals can effectively communicate the essence of the message and inspire empathy.
  • Narration Enhancement: Provide captions or narratives that complement the visuals, giving context and making the story more relatable.

The Impact of Social Media on Visual Storytelling

Social media platforms have revolutionized storytelling capabilities in the nonprofit sector. With the visual-centric nature of platforms like Instagram and Facebook, storytelling has shifted to emphasize visual engagement.

  • Engagement Statistics: According to BuzzSumo, posts with images on Facebook receive 2.3 times more engagement than those without visuals. Incorporating visuals into social media strategies can lead to increased interactions and shares.

  • Direct Interactions: Stories shared on platforms that allow user interaction can create bridges between nonprofits and their audiences. Engaging followers with polls, quizzes, and questions related to storytelling can increase visibility and foster community.
